## Onboarding: Turnwell Counter Service

For the weekly eng sync: Turnwell counts turnstile events at Harrowfield Arena and publishes gate totals every ten seconds. New joiners get read access by default. Writes to the calibration table require the sealed config store, which locks after any unclean shutdown — this bit us twice last quarter, so know the procedure. Unsealing is a one-command operation from the gate-side console and should be demoed at each new hire's first sync. The command prompts for the recovery passphrase below.

recovery phrase for bajog-kahif: wenael-ulawyn

Subject: SpoolFox key rotation — effective now

The SpoolFox printer-spooler microservice rotated its internal API key today after the Quarterly audit at Harnwell Systems. Old key is revoked; any jobs queued against it will fail with 401s. Update your local env files and the staging deploy vars before the next release cut. Rotation cadence is now 90 days — future maintainers, check the calendar task in the Ops tracker. The new key for the spooler endpoint follows below.

gateway credential: qvz23-XSZTNBjrucz4Q49XMT1TuVw

## Build Provenance — Sentrybark Scanner

Sentrybark scans registry uploads for typo-squatting package names before they reach customers. For support cases, provenance matters: every released scanner binary is built in the sealed Oakhollow pipeline, and the rule database is signed separately from the engine. When a customer disputes a flagged package, confirm which engine build produced the verdict. Each verdict record includes the build token below.

pipeline stamp: htk4_66df